In a space as chaotic and disorienting as cryptocurrency, Samuel “HIM-buktu” Edyme emerges not just as a player but as a noteworthy voice amid the cacophony. His path, marked by trials and missteps, is a testament to the resilience that today’s traders must embody. Starting with a duplicitous Ponzi scheme that took advantage of his ambitions, Edyme transformed what could have been a crippling blow into a pivotal life lesson. Instead of retreating in fear, he doubled down on his commitment to understanding the intricacies of the market. Perhaps, this is what defines true grit: the willingness to learn and adapt from adverse experiences.

Contemporary society rewards those who jump headfirst into opportunities, often disregarding caution. Edyme’s initial foray into the crypto market reflects this risk, echoing the experiences of countless others. However, the difference lies in his response. While many may well have been daunted by such a setback, he chose to leverage his painful lesson into a lucrative career that has spanned more than three years. This pivot from a naive enthusiast to an insightful analyst is a reflection of the self-imposed pedagogical philosophy that drives him.

Masters of Adaptation

In the unpredictable world of cryptocurrency, adaptability becomes not just advantageous but vital. Samuel Edyme proves to be a paragon of this trait. The market has evolved significantly since its inception; players have come and gone, with many failing to read the dynamic environment correctly. Edyme’s evolution from a “crypto degen,” who would invest recklessly, to an astute analyst exemplifies an important lesson: understanding the market requires more than just participation; it necessitates continuous learning.

Every major event, from the collapse of Terra Luna to the FTX debacle, has served as a crucial chapter in his education. Where many would abandon their ambitions following a setback, Edyme used each downturn as a stepping stone for deeper understanding.
